After a rough start to his second NFL training camp, Shedeur Sanders found himself in a tough spot. The Cleveland Browns’ young star started the final seven games of the 2025 season, showing flashes.

With Deshaun Watson returning from injury and a new regime under Todd Monken, Sanders had to earn his spot. Mary Kay Cabot reported in April that Watson had made better impressions than Sanders during the voluntary workouts.

“With my breaking news here that Deshaun Watson has taken the lead over Shedeur Sanders in the Browns QB competition and has the inside track to win it, I think they should declare him QB1 asap and let the 1st team offense start to cook,” Cabot wrote. “There’s no time to waste.”

Shedeur Sanders Bounces Back Amid Browns QB Battle

On Thursday, Kabot shared an update that put Sanders in a good position ahead of the preseason. After a rough start, the second-year quarterback has improved his performance.

“I think Shedeur has come on so strong in the last few weeks that it’s making them think maybe we should see what he can do in training camp before we decide that perhaps Deshaun Watson is QB1,” Cabot said.

In eight games last season, Sanders went 120 of 212 for 1,400 yards and seven touchdowns with 10 interceptions.
